Hello. My name is Thomas Lai, and I am the founder of Lifted Being. I live in Toronto/Tkaronto, which is a Mohawk word meaning “the place in the water where the trees are standing.”
I am a fully certified teacher of the Realization Process®, an innovative method for embodied personal and relational healing and nondual spiritual awakening.
My longing for truth began at a young age. Hearing the first notes of Bach's Mass in B-Minor at twenty-one opened me to my first, albeit brief, experience of a transcendent dimension of bliss, leaving me mystified. For a time, art became my entranceway to the numinous. Later, I discovered a more direct path to the ground of being through meditation. Studying Eastern wisdom teachings not only deepened my understanding but also helped me reconnect with my ancestry as part of the diaspora.
In my journey, I discovered how early childhood experiences, trauma, and cultural influences had conditioned me to disconnect from my body, wholeness, and the natural world. Living in a society where left-brain thinking dominates, I found it challenging to approach issues holistically within a fragmented system. Led by intuition, I continue to explore approaches that integrate the insights of Western science and psychology, Eastern contemplative traditions, and Indigenous wisdom.
The practices I share have guided me in reclaiming the interior of my body, reconnecting with sensation and emotion, and discovering a sense of wholeness. They've empowered me to express my authenticity and access a fundamental well-being that supports my healing and helps me navigate life. Even in the most challenging times, these practices have provided balance and steadiness. Most importantly, they've enabled me to embrace the totality of my being—my humanity—expanding my capacity to love others and be with their suffering as a helping professional.
